  • Patent number: 5838113
    Abstract: A power supply circuit for driving a capacitive load includes a driving pulse generation circuit that generates a driving pulse of a specified frequency, a single drive circuit that is controlled by this driving pulse, and an autotransformer, where a center tap is connected to a source voltage, and forms a resonant circuit by using an autotransformer and a capacitive load, which is connected thereto. Alternatively, instead of driving pulse generation circuit, it includes a differential amplifier and a positive feedback path that performs positive feedback from one of the terminals of the autotransformer to the input terminal of the differential amplifier. In this manner, by driving the autotransformer using the single drive circuit, the entire autotransformer can be utilized in an efficient manner and a smaller and cheaper power supply circuit can be realized.

  • Patent number: 5774352
    Abstract: A power terminal is connected to a DC power source. A differential amplifier has primary and secondary input terminals and an output terminal, and a device applies a reference voltage to the secondary input terminal of the differential amplifier. A phase inverter has an input terminal connected to the output terminal of the differential amplifier and has primary and secondary output terminals that output two output signals of opposite phase. A push-pull drive circuit has primary and secondary input terminals connected to the primary and secondary output terminals of the phase inverter, and has primary and secondary output terminals connected to a switching element that alternately turns on and off by being driven by the two output signals of opposite phase that are provided from the output terminals of the phase inverter.
